- W3114611103 abstract "Results pointed out in this paper, are inspired by papers of O. A. Goroshko and N. P. Puchko (see Ref. [13] and [14]), about Lagrange's equations for the multybodies hereditary systems, and rheological models of the bodes properties presented in the monograph written by G.M. Savin and Ya.Ya. Ruschitsky (see Ref. [24]), as well as a monograph on rheonimic dynamics -written by V.A. Vujicic (see [6]). By using rhelogical body models for designing deformable rheological hereditary elements with hybrid rheological elastoviscosic and/or viscoelastic properties (see Ref. [23], [24] and [18]), discrete oscillatory systems with hereditary elements as constraints, are designed, as systems with one degree of freedom as well as with many degrees of freedom. For these oscillatory hereditary systems, the integro-differential equations of the second and/or third kind are composed. The solutions of these integro-differential equations are studied. Equations of dynamics of a discrete system with finite constraints and standard hereditary elements are composed. Covariant integro-differential equations of the motion of the discrete hereditary system are composed. The rheonomic coordinate method is applied to discrete hereditary systems, and the modified system of the covariant integro-differential equations of motion of discrete hereditary systems with rheonomic constraints are composed. For example, the rheological pendulum on the wool's thread with changeable length is modeled by rheonomic coordinate as well as by rheological hereditary element. By using defined rheological pendulum basic properties of the rheonomic coordinate in the sense of the Vujicic 's, rheonomic coordinate are introduced. The force, as well as the power of the rate of rheological and rheonomic constraints change are determined. ." @default.
